It’s one of the many reasons we’re proud to be an Employer of Choice for Gender Equality.We’re on the hunt for a Head of Lending and Transaction Management to join our Wholesale Banking department of ING Australia.This is a front office leadership role and as the Australian Head of Lending, you will functionally lead the Transaction Management (“TM”) team that executes new lending transactions and works closely with the client relationship managers and sector experts to originate new lending transactions. You will also be hierarchically responsible for the local Lending Portfolio Management (“PM”) team, the Corporate Sector Lending “CSL” team and the Reporting Monitoring Lending Analytics “RMLA” team. Your responsibility will be to attract, train and manage a team of junior through senior-level lending professionals. You will work closely with the Sector heads and the relationship managers to appropriately staff and optimize lending opportunities for our clients.Lending covers clients across all industry sectors that WB is active in and provides lending solutions across a spectrum of lending products.Ready to make an impact?What you’ll do

  • Lead a newly established team and build a culture of excellence and engagement making lending an inspiring place to work
  • Lead the relevant Lending teams involvement with every new lending transaction and take primary responsibility for some of the key processes including review and analysis of financial statements, market reports and transactions as well as in depth credit analysis
  • Lead the relevant Lending teams in supporting Sector origination colleagues in pre and post credit approval execution, including Stakeholder management
  • Lead the relevant Lending teams in working closely with the client relationship managers and/or deal principals on origination and deal structuring activities
  • Build a culture of operational excellence for the Lending teams

What we’re looking for

  • 10+ years of managing people in relevant deal-making, credit analysis and transaction execution in the banking industry
  • University degree major in business/economics, law or relevant business discipline. CFA and/or MBA a plus
  • Expertise in corporate loans or project finance loan origination and execution
  • Excellent credit skills and deep understanding of debt capital markets
  • Knowledge of the regulatory requirements and governance
  • Proven ability with a leadership role in a dynamic environment, capable of steering, building and developing high performing teams that excel in collaboration across functions and geographies
  • Highly collaborative and able to work effectively across functions and regions
